"Get him! Come on, shoot him!" 

"I'm on it! I'm on it!" 

The colossal Jaeger bust reboots in Battle Mode. 

From Guillermo del Toro's masterpiece that portrays the desperate struggle between humanity and the KAIJU, a Battle Mode version of "Gipsy Danger" now joins the lineup as a life-size bust! 

Three years after the debut of the "LSPACRIM-01DX Gipsy Danger DX Version," which stunned fans around the world with its nearly 1-meter width and incredibly dense detailing, the indomitable third-generation Jaeger returns in bust form. While the previous version captured a moment of "deployment," this new edition shifts its theme to the ocean-splitting intensity of "battle." It features the hero in a commanding stance with one of its primary weapons, the plasma caster, at the ready. 

The newly sculpted right arm evokes a sense of motion, with steel fingers splayed open, exposing internal mechanisms, and a massive black iron cannon emerging with considerable force. The left arm forms a tight fist, accentuating the bulk of the upper body. The armor features weathering effects, and the ultra-durable spine emits a dull glow, continuing the meticulous sculpting from the previous release. From the cockpit housing drifting pilots Raleigh and Yancy to the custom base inspired by the Shatterdome, every element captures the overwhelming presence of this mechanical giant. 

The LED light-up feature, which enhances the depth of its colors and sculpt, includes the traditional conn-pod and vortex turbines—now complemented by illumination in the cannon itself. The plasma's pale blue glow brings the entire display to life. 

Rebooted in a battle-ready stance, this colossal Jaeger bust represents "humanity's last hope" in an extraordinary sculptural form! 

Product Specifications:
LED Light-Up Feature (Forehead Beacon, Conn-Pod, Chest Lights, Shoulder Armor Lights, Nuclear Vortex Turbine, and Plasmacaster) 
LED Power Supply Method: TBD 
Product Size: H:75cm W:114cm D:80cm 
Product Materials: Polystone and other materials
